Transaction 3a77883cbbfcf79ef1fb053752e86bcf878037ca05749a658af41a589afcdf97
1 Input
1 Output
-
3a77883cbbfcf79ef1fb053752e86bcf878037ca05749a658af41a589afcdf97:0
- value
- 3591155
- script pubkey
- OP_0 OP_PUSHBYTES_20 d17bcc97935615ca81fe66f611a7befdf100eaa5
- address
- bc1q69aue9un2c2u4q07vmmprfa7lhcsp6490hfnej